Warning Signs You Need Water Damage Reconstruction

Catching water damage early on can save you thousands of dollars and prevent bigger problems down the line. Here are some common warning signs to look out for: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

A strong, unpleasant odor in your home, especially after a flood or water leak, could show the presence of mold or mildew.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

If your floors are warping or buckling, it may be a sign of water damage beneath the surface. Don’t delay, schedule an inspection today.

Water Stains on Your Ceiling or Walls

Water stains can be a telltale sign of a roof leak, burst pipe, or other water-related issue. Don’t ignore these signs, address them quickly to prevent further damage.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

If you notice peeling paint or wallpaper, it may be a sign of water damage or high humidity levels in your home. Address this issue quickly to prevent further problems.

Water Damage Reconstruction v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small leak under the sink Yes No Easy to fix and relatively inexpensive.
Burst pipe in the basement No Yes May involve significant water damage and structural repairs.
Water damage from a natural disaster No Yes Needs specialized equipment and expertise to ensure proper reconstruction and insurance claims.
Water stains on the ceiling Yes Maybe May involve identifying the source of the leak and addressing underlying issues.
Water damage from a slow leak No Yes May involve significant repairs and reconstruction to restore the affected area.

Water Damage Reconstruction Cost in Pocahontas, AR

Water damage reconstruction costs can vary greatly depending on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ions in Pocahontas, AR. Here are some estimated costs for common services: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Damage Assessment $500 – $2,500 Size of the affected area and complexity of the damage.
Water Extraction and Drying $1,000 – $5,000 Amount of water extracted and equipment required.
Structural Repairs $2,000 – $10,000 Severity of the damage and materials required for repairs.
Water Damage Reconstruction (avg.) $5,000 – $20,000 Size of the affected area, materials required, and labor costs.
